OpenSearch Tenants API

Multi-tenancy support for OpenSearch Dashboards.

Operations 5

GET /_plugins/_security/api/tenants List all tenants #
GET /_plugins/_security/api/tenants/{name} Get tenant #
PUT /_plugins/_security/api/tenants/{name} Create or replace a tenant #
DELETE /_plugins/_security/api/tenants/{name} Delete tenant #
PATCH /_plugins/_security/api/tenants/{name} Patch tenant #

OpenAPI Specification

opensearch-tenants-api-openapi.yml Raw ↑
openapi: 3.2.0
info:
  title: OpenSearch Security Plugin REST Account Tenants API
  description: The OpenSearch Security plugin REST API lets administrators programmatically create and manage internal users, roles, role mappings, action groups, tenants, security configuration, audit log configuration, certificates, cache, allowlists, distinguished node names, and inspect the running security configuration. Endpoints are exposed under /_plugins/_security/api on the OpenSearch cluster.
  version: 2.x
  contact:
    name: OpenSearch Project
    url: https://opensearch.org/
  license:
    name: Apache 2.0
    url: https://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0
servers:
- url: https://{cluster-host}:9200
  description: OpenSearch cluster (default port 9200)
  variables:
    cluster-host:
      default: localhost
security:
- BasicAuth: []
tags:
- name: Tenants
  description: Multi-tenancy support for OpenSearch Dashboards.
paths:
  /_plugins/_security/api/tenants:
    get:
      operationId: listTenants
      summary: List all tenants
      tags:
      - Tenants
      responses:
        '200':
          description: All tenants.
  /_plugins/_security/api/tenants/{name}:
    parameters:
    - name: name
      in: path
      required: true
      schema:
        type: string
    get:
      operationId: getTenant
      summary: Get tenant
      tags:
      - Tenants
      responses:
        '200':
          description: Tenant definition.
    put:
      operationId: createOrReplaceTenant
      summary: Create or replace a tenant
      tags:
      - Tenants
      requestBody:
        required: true
        content:
          application/json:
            schema:
              $ref: '#/components/schemas/Tenant'
      responses:
        '200':
          description: Tenant created or updated.
    delete:
      operationId: deleteTenant
      summary: Delete tenant
      tags:
      - Tenants
      responses:
        '200':
          description: Tenant deleted.
    patch:
      operationId: patchTenant
      summary: Patch tenant
      tags:
      - Tenants
      requestBody:
        required: true
        content:
          application/json:
            schema:
              type: array
              items:
                type: object
      responses:
        '200':
          description: Tenant patched.
components:
  schemas:
    Tenant:
      type: object
      properties:
        description:
          type: string
  securitySchemes:
    BasicAuth:
      type: http
      scheme: basic
externalDocs:
  description: OpenSearch Security Access Control API
  url: https://docs.opensearch.org/latest/security/access-control/api/
